Airport & Venue Transfers in Ames, Iowa
Tip: In Ames, the fastest pickups happen when the meeting spot is clear. Confirm the entrance/terminal and how the driver will contact you.
Flight-ready transfers for Ames
Airport transfers are often chosen for convenience and reliability.
- Confirm meeting point rules (curbside vs. inside pickup).
- Ask about parking/airport fees and included wait time.
- Share airline + flight number so the chauffeur can adjust timing.
Hotel and event transfers in Ames
Venue traffic can increase significantly during major events.
- Ask if they coordinate with event schedules and photo stops.
- Confirm vehicle size access rules for tighter venue entrances.
- Send venue address + entrance instructions (valet, loading zone).
Late-night pickups and timing rules
For travel days in Ames, clear timing reduces stress. Ask about wait time, overtime rates, and rescheduling rules.
- Ask about cancellation/reschedule policy for flight changes.
- Check availability for early morning or late-night bookings.
- Confirm included wait time and overtime rates.
Pricing Factors for Limo Service in Ames, Iowa
Limo pricing in Ames changes based on vehicle type, timing, and how the ride is booked (hourly charter vs. airport transfer).
Always request an itemized quote so your total cost is clear—especially gratuity, wait time, parking/tolls, and overtime rates.
Tip: compare what’s included (gratuity, wait time, tolls/parking) before choosing the cheapest quote.
Vehicle type & class
Sedan, SUV, stretch limo, Sprinter, or party bus — rates in Ames vary by comfort level, capacity, and availability.
- Choose based on passenger count + luggage needs.
- Ask for recent interior photos for event bookings.
- Confirm the quoted vehicle is the exact class/model.
Hours, minimums & overtime
Many event bookings include 2–4 hour minimums, especially weekends and peak seasons in Ames.
- Confirm minimum hours and overtime rate (15/30/60-minute blocks).
- Ask whether wait time is included for pickups.
- Clarify late-night or peak-demand surcharges (if any).
Distance, route & stops
Airport runs vs hourly service price differently. Extra stops, toll roads, parking, and meeting fees can increase the total.
- Share pickup + drop-off + number of stops in advance.
- Ask if tolls/parking are included or billed separately.
- Confirm airport pickup type: curbside vs meet-and-greet.
Day, season & demand
Weekends, holidays, major events, and wedding/prom season often cost more in Ames.
- Book early for peak weekends to lock availability.
- Ask if deposits are refundable if plans change.
- Compare 2–3 quotes for the same date/time window.
Group size & service level
More passengers usually means a larger vehicle and higher base rate — plus coordination for multiple pickups or schedules.
- Share the exact passenger count (not an estimate).
- Confirm if gratuity is auto-added for larger groups.
- Ask if multiple pickups change pricing or timing.
